Reviews

Customers consistently describe Laser Center of Orlando as professional, friendly, and welcoming. The clinic maintains a clean, modern environment with advanced equipment that puts clients at ease from the moment they arrive. Most customers report being extremely satisfied with their results and experience life-changing outcomes from their treatments. Cathy is the primary laser operator with decades of experience and extensive knowledge in laser treatments. She is described as highly skilled, meticulous, and extremely educated about the procedures she performs. Michael also provides tattoo removal services and is noted for his patience and thoroughness in explaining procedures and risks. Additional staff members including Meghan provide specialized treatments, with all technicians described as knowledgeable and professional. The front desk staff greet customers pleasantly and make scheduling easy and accommodating. Staff work with clients who are running late or need to be worked in for appointments. Customers appreciate the lack of high-pressure sales tactics and the upfront pricing approach. However, some customers report experiencing delays with appointments running more than 10 minutes late. The clinic follows up between treatments to check on progress and offer touch-ups if needed. Customers report positive results from tattoo removal treatments, though one customer experienced dissatisfaction after ten sessions without complete removal and developed scarring. Staff thoroughly explain all risks and side effects, including potential for red or yellow tinting after microblade removal. Proper aftercare instructions are provided in detail to ensure optimal outcomes. Treatments can be uncomfortable, but staff accommodate client needs by stopping for breaks when necessary. Numbing cream is recommended and available to help reduce discomfort during sessions. Customers find any pain worth the results they achieve. The clinic uses the Candela GentleMax laser, described as the current gold standard with both YAG and Alexandrite modes suitable for any skin tone. Staff use magnifying glasses and gridding techniques to ensure precision and complete coverage during treatments. Customers describe pricing as fair, reasonable, and competitive. The clinic offers pay-per-service options, which is uncommon for laser treatments and appreciated by clients. One customer noted receiving the same pricing after eight years, demonstrating consistent and stable rates.
